Sample Traces

These sets of stumbling traces have been released for public use by the Place Lab research project. Hardware configurations vary by trace set, but all traces will be in the Place Lab log format.

So there is no confusion, these traces are not the beacon placement databases that give Place Lab its coverage. If you simply want to use Place Lab to compute the locations of your devices you probably do not need these. These traces are sample input logs for development and testing. Refer to the Quickstart Guide to learn how to load the beacon databases onto your device.

  • Pervasive and MobiSys 2005 Traces

    These traces were collected for submissions to Pervasive 2005 and MobiSys 2005, and contain 802,11, GSM and GPS trace data for 3 different neighborhoods in the Seattle metro area. Total trace duration is approximately 2 hours, with around 55,000 total readings.
